  1. jyee1688's post in Unable to access webGUI after hardware migration, SSH is working was marked as the answer   
    Alright, so I'm not sure what happened here, but /run/udev/data/ was filling up with 32MB of files and that was preventing anything else from starting in /run. I added mount -o remount,size=128M /run to the go file on the flash drive /boot/config/go and that allowed /run to have enough space for everything to load up.

    Once I was able to get into the webGUI I confirmed all my settings looked good and upgraded to unraid 7.2.3 and now the /run file is back down to 496kb... Anyway, problem solved for now.

    Filesystem      Size  Used Avail Use% Mounted on
    tmpfs           128M  496K  128M   1% /run
